## 1080p Thermal Camera
Though real thermal resolution is measured in the quantity of infrared sensor pixels (e.g., 256x192), some Innovative thermal cameras combine significant-definition noticeable-light-weight sensors with thermal overlays, manufacturing 1080p video clip output. These hybrid systems are Employed in protection, surveillance, and industrial monitoring, giving both thermal and visual context for Increased situational awareness[eight].
## Uncooled Thermal Imager
**Uncooled thermal imagers** use microbolometer or thermopile sensors working at ambient temperatures, making them far more cost-effective and compact than cooled units. Positive aspects include:
- **Decrease Price and servicing**
- **Instant startup**
- **Suitability for transportable equipment**
They may be greatly used in handheld cameras, automotive night time vision, and sensible dwelling apps, with ongoing developments in sensitivity and backbone[nine][10].

## Thermal Digicam Breakout
A **thermal digicam breakout** is usually a compact, hackable module (just like the MLX90640) that permits integration into personalized jobs utilizing platforms like Raspberry Pi or Arduino. Options contain:
- **32x24 pixel thermal array**
- **Temperature Array:** -forty°C to 300°C
- **Higher frame charge:** As many as sixty four FPS
- **Adaptable integration:** I2C interface, Qw/ST compatibility
- **Use Conditions:** Device monitoring, DIY night time eyesight, smart house automation
These modules are ideal for makers, educators, and engineers trying to incorporate thermal imaging capabilities to their tasks at A cost-effective price tag[13][14].
